Hi fellow TL owners,
I have had the car only a few days and like most of you, am starting to say 'why not this?'. So, for this thread my question is: why can we not have the MID display the trip computer as a default? I had a 1985 Cougar with a trip computer and it would default to the last screen I had chosen whenever I started the car. This car goes through its stuff and then has "TRIP COMPUTER" on the screen and nothing else. I then have to hit the buttons to get the info back up there!!
And, the two buttons that control the computer are hidden by the steerting wheel. Whats up with that?
I know, minor grips, but I have not read anything about this yet.
